    this looks great - to answer your question, as long as i can see four different doodles - so you are welcome to use, say, 1 of the mandalas, cut up or as a whole 15 times within your page, but there still needs to be 3 more of the other doodles in the LBW freebie pack in your cut-up, mixed up page - hope that answers your question??
    And yes, adding stuff, at least an element, is the other requirement as well as a background paper (under your doodles just looks like a default program, white background - make sure to add a paper background :agree )
